My Receiver Has No Stimulation or Tone

If you have an XLS, Classic S, or Sport® S Series unit and the receiver (collar unit) does not respond when you try to use the stimulation or tone, please check to see if the receiver (collar unit) is receiving a signal. To do this select a stimulation level number 1-6 and press the continuous button or tone button and hold for a few seconds.

  • If the receiver LED continues to flash twice approximately every five seconds, however it did not light steady while a button was pressed, please contact Customer Service for assistance.

  • If the receiver LED lights and stays on steady while a button is being pressed please ensure that the transmitter and receiver are fully charged. Please ensure that the transmitter light did not flash rapidly while holding the button. If it did the transmitter battery requires charging or replacement. If your receiver still does not appear to respond to the transmitter please contact Customer Service for assistance.

  • If the receiver light was not flashing before or after you pressed the transmitter button your receiver is not on. If you have not done so already, please press the on/off button. You should hear a beep and the receiver light should flash twice approximately every five seconds. If you have done so and your unit has not been fully charged (see manual) please fully charge your receiver and try this procedure again. If you have done so and the receiver is fully charged, please contact Customer Service for assistance.
